You have sequenced a section of a gene from four species of acorn barnacles and intend to use
it to build a phylogeny using maximum parsimony. The sequences are as follows:
Base number: 1 2 3 4 5 6 7
Species I A G C G G A T
Species II A C C T G A C
Species III G C C T G A T
Species IV T C C G G A C
Which DNA bases (1-7) are parsimony informative? - Answer Bases 4 and 7

When we say that the genotypes at a particular locus do not differ from Hardy-Weinberg
Equilibrium for a particular population we mean that:
That allele frequencies in the population will change from one generation to the next.
That allele frequencies at a genetic locus will not change from one generation to the next .
That the population is evolving due to migration, mutation and natural selection
That the population is evolving in absence of migration, mutation and natural selection.
the genotypes: A1A1 A1A2 A2A2
have the frequencies that are not significantly different from those predicted by HWE:
of: p^2 2pq and q^2 respectively. - Answer the genotypes: A1A1 A1A2 A2A2
have the frequencies that are not significantly different from those predicted by HWE:
of: p^2 2pq and q^2 respectively.
